增加角色信息
This commit is contained in:
@@ -0,0 +1,8 @@
|
||||
package com.synebula.zeus.domain.model.rbac
|
||||
|
||||
import com.synebula.gaea.domain.model.AggregateRoot
|
||||
|
||||
class Role : AggregateRoot<String>() {
|
||||
override var id: String? = null
|
||||
var name = ""
|
||||
}
|
||||
@@ -7,4 +7,5 @@ class User(override var id: String? = null) : AggregateRoot<String>() {
|
||||
var password: String = ""
|
||||
var realName: String? = null
|
||||
var phone: String? = null
|
||||
var roleId: String = ""
|
||||
}
|
||||
@@ -0,0 +1,8 @@
|
||||
package com.synebula.zeus.domain.service.cmd
|
||||
|
||||
import com.synebula.gaea.domain.service.Command
|
||||
|
||||
class RoleCmd : Command() {
|
||||
var id: String? = null
|
||||
var name = ""
|
||||
}
|
||||
@@ -0,0 +1,8 @@
|
||||
package com.synebula.zeus.query.view
|
||||
|
||||
import com.synebula.gaea.domain.service.Command
|
||||
|
||||
class RoleView {
|
||||
var id: String? = null
|
||||
var name = ""
|
||||
}
|
||||
@@ -8,4 +8,6 @@ class UserView {
|
||||
var realName: String? = null
|
||||
|
||||
var phone: String? = null
|
||||
|
||||
var role: RoleView? = null
|
||||
}
|
||||
Reference in New Issue
Block a user